Section 22-30A-10Right to enter property.

The director or his designee shall have the right at reasonable times to enter upon any property upon which a known or suspected inactive or abandoned hazardous substance site is located and any other property which must be entered to have access to the site or to perform or cause to be performed all actions necessary to carry out the provisions of this chapter. Entry shall be construed as an exercise of the police power and shall not be construed as an act or condemnation of property or of trespass.

(Acts 1988, 1st Ex. Sess., No. 88-859, p. 348, §10.)
